As the City and various other stakeholders were busy cleaning the surroundings by picking litter on Friday 5 June, being the World Environment Day which this year coincided with the Presidential National Clean Up exercise, this truck in the picture, driven by one Lungisani Moyo of House Number 7035 Mkhosana, was caught dumping litter in a bush near the landfill site.
An alert municipal Public Health and security team spotted the truck and illegal act and swooped on it.
It was exactly 09:52am when Moyo was caught and a fine of US$105 was imposed in terms of the City's By-Laws.
It is an offence to dump litter at undesignated places and not to place litter in a bin under the Environmental Management Agency Environmental Management Act as well as the City's By-Laws.
Victoria Falls is a prime tourism destination and Wetland City which should be maintained in its pristine and natural state without littering.
The City, working with stakeholders under the banner of Pristine Victoria Falls Society strives to make sure every section of Victoria Falls is clean to protect the Natural Heritage Site Status, tourism industry, wildlife and future of humanity.
It is everyone's duty to make sure we place litter in rubbish bins while the City provides refuse removal services weekly in the high density suburbs, twice a week in low density and daily in the CBD and hotels meaning noone has an excuse not to have their bins carried by the refuse trucks.
